Etihad Airways, the national airline of the United Arab Emirates, has confirmed that flights to and from West Africa’s most populous city, Lagos, will commence from July 1, 2012.

The direct flights will link Abu Dhabi and Lagos six times a week and will be operated by a two class A330-200 aircraft with 22 Pearl Business class and 240 Coral Economy seats.

Lagos becomes the 83rd destination in Etihad Airways’ global network and the return flights will create a new link between Nigeria, Africa’s third largest economy, and the United Arab Emirates.

James Hogan, Etihad Airways President and Chief Executive Officer, said: “The launch of services to Lagos is consistent with our strategy of targeting areas of strong growth in emerging markets. The United Arab Emirates is a major trade partner of Nigeria, which has a population of more than 150 million people, the largest in Africa and the seventh biggest in the world.”

The Lagos schedule will provide seamless connections over Abu Dhabi to key North and Southeast Asian destinations and markets in the Indian Subcontinent and Australia.

Mr Hogan noted, “Nigeria is also enjoying strong economic growth driven by significant foreign investment, particularly from China, which means there is increasing demand for travel between Lagos and other emerging economies.”

Following the launch of services to the Seychelles in November 2011, Tripoli and Nairobi in January and April 2012, the addition of Nigeria marks another milestone in Etihad Airways’ expansion plans in Africa.

The flight schedule is made up of early morning and late morning flights to Abu Dhabi, six times a week on the A330-200 with its 22 Pearl Business Class and 240 Coral Economy Class configuration.
